Phone number ☎️ 01344963700 👆 is reported as a nuisance scammer number from Bracknell. Callers use vague, pushy tactics mentioning solicitors or compensation claims, often about mis-sold agreements or energy deals, then quickly hang up or switch topics. Many report no message left or just silence with music. Recipients feel it’s a waste of time and typical spam, with some callers politely dropping it when refused. Several have chosen to block and avoid answering. Overall, it’s best known for suspicious and unsolicited calls with no proper identification or follow-up.

About 01 Numbers
The indicated numbers refer to specific locations in the UK and are commonly used by domestic and commercial premises. Frequently termed as 'basic rate', 'local rate', or 'national rate' numbers, the costs for these geographic numbers are based on the time of day. Many service providers offer call packages that grant free calls during specified times. Call costs from mobile phones are subject to the chosen calling plan, with a number of plans containing these numbers in their free call packages.
